Biochemical Assay Reagents

Biochemical agents refers to the life science research related to biological material or organic compounds. Due to a wide range of life sciences, rapid development, and therefore a wide variety of such agents, complex in nature. There are electrophoresis reagents, chromatography reagents, centrifuged reagents, immunological reagent, labeled reagent, staining agents, penetration agents and carcinogens variable, insecticides, culture, buffering agents, electron microscopy reagents, protein and nucleic acid precipitating agent, condensing agent ultrafiltration membrane, clinical diagnostic reagents, dyes, antioxidants, preservatives, detergents and surfactants, standard biochemical reagents, biochemical reagents quality control materials, separation material, etc..

  • HY-P10557
    DAG peptide
    99.61%
    DAG peptide is a cyclic peptide. DAG peptide selectively recognizes a subset of astrocytes that are activated in Alzheimer's disease (AD) starting at an early stage of the disease. DAG peptide can be used as a tool to enhance the delivery of therapeutics and imaging agents to sites of vascular changes and astrogliosis in diseases associated with neuroinflammation.

  • HY-W127676
    Tetraethylammonium perchlorate
    ≥98.0%
    Tetraethylammonium perchlorate is an organic compound containing ammonium ions and perchlorate ions. It is commonly used as an electrolyte in electrochemistry and as a source of perchlorate anion in analytical chemistry. Due to its high ionic conductivity and stability under extreme conditions, tetraethylammonium perchlorate has a variety of applications in the production of batteries, fuel cells and electronic components. In addition, it can be used as a reference standard in analytical methods such as ion chromatography.
